用SQL脚本读取Excel中的sheet数量及名称的方法代码
掌握SQL脚本读取Excel的Sheet数量及名称的技巧——实用指南
你是否曾想过如何通过SQL脚本轻松读取Excel文件中的工作表数量及其名称?今天,我将为你揭示一种有效的方法。对于那些需要在SQL环境中处理Excel文件的朋友来说,这无疑是一大福音。
让我们开始这个奇妙的旅程。你需要设置一些变量来指定Excel文件的位置和名称。例如,你可以将文件路径设置为'D:\text.xlsx'。接着,你将需要设置一个链接服务器名以连接Excel文件。在此过程中,你可以使用ACE 12.0作为数据源提供商,它能够很好地处理.xls和.xlsx文件。你还需要为你的链接服务器添加当前用户作为登录。
完成这些设置后,你就可以通过执行特定的SQL命令来获取Excel文件的Sheet数量及其名称了。这里涉及两个重要的命令:sp_tables_ex和sp_columns_ex。前者用于返回Excel文件中的Sheet列表,后者则可以获取每个Sheet中的列信息。通过这些命令,你可以轻松获取Excel文件的结构和内容。
在完成操作后,别忘了删除创建的链接服务对象,以避免资源浪费和安全风险。你可以通过执行sp_dropserver命令来完成这一操作。
整个过程其实并不复杂,只需要按照上述步骤操作即可。通过这种方式,你可以轻松地在SQL环境中读取Excel文件,实现数据的快速处理和转换。对于数据分析和数据处理任务来说,这无疑是一大助力。
值得注意的是,这种方法不仅适用于Windows操作系统,还适用于其他支持OLE DB的操作系统。无论你在哪个平台上工作,都可以轻松使用这种方法来读取Excel文件。
通过SQL脚本读取Excel中的Sheet数量及名称是一种高效且实用的方法。如果你经常需要在SQL环境中处理Excel文件,不妨尝试一下这种方法,相信它会给你带来意想不到的便利。希望这篇文章能对你有所帮助!
编程语言
- 用SQL脚本读取Excel中的sheet数量及名称的方法代码
- asp.net post方法中参数取不出来的解决方法
- 微信小程序实现图片放大预览功能
- PDO--beginTransaction讲解
- 怎样使用Cookie跟踪来访者?
- PHP FATAL ERROR- CALL TO UNDEFINED FUNCTION BCMUL()解决办法
- vue2.0设置proxyTable使用axios进行跨域请求的方法
- PHP中如何防止外部恶意提交调用ajax接口
- PHP判断数据库中的记录是否存在的方法
- 也写一个Ajax.Request类附代码
- asp中判断服务器是否安装了某种组件的函数
- 用ASP实现距指定日期的倒记时程序源码
- 深入理解vue $refs的基本用法
- vue中mint-ui环境搭建详细介绍
- php输出指定时间以前时间格式的方法
- JavaScript 通过Ajax 动态加载CheckBox复选框